Hundreds of years ago there lived a king in a small country. He liked swimming. When summer came, he always went to another palace by a forest with his soldiers and returned to the capital in autumn.
One afternoon the king went swimming in a river in the forest and he didn't tell anybody else about it. The water was cool and he enjoyed himself. After that he was going to return to the palace. Just then he heard there was a great noise and saw a large tiger not far from him. He ran away as fast as he could and the tiger didn't catch up with him. But he lost his way. He was hungry and tired when he found a house by the forest. He came in and found there was a farmer in it. “I'm your king,” he said to the old man. “I'm hungry now. Bring me something to eat quickly.” The farmer had nothing delicious except four eggs. The king ate them up and felt better.
“How much must I pay for that?” “Eighteen dollars, Your Majesty(陛下).” “How expensive they are!” said the king. “Are eggs rare(稀有的) here?” “No, Your Majesty,” answered the farmer. “We have only a king in our country.”

His talent and charm have made him the No.1Chinese classical artist in the world. And he played in the grand Beijing Olympic opening ceremony in 2008, watched by a TV audience of 5 billion.
Lang Lang, 26, is the first Chinese pianist to play with the world's top orchestras (管弦乐队),making his first appearance at the Carnegie Hall in New York at 18, while still a student.
Lang's charm and fondness for sharp clothes make him a natural fit to represent China's new international image. According to the British newspaper the Times, "The Lang Lang effect" is responsible for driving 36 million Chinese children to learn the piano.
Now in China children are learning Chopin and Western orchestras are playing sold-out tours across Chinese cities. But can China ever introduce its own music to the West? Lang is trying. His cooperation(合作) with the London Symphony Orchestra this month includes a performance of Dragon Songs, an album of traditional Chinese classics.
Behind the international recognition, however, is a fascinating story of a gifted child. Lang grew up with his father's own musical ambition(抱负) and high expectations. It is not hard to imagine how boring it must be to practice the piano ever3r day. Lang said that he once hated his hands and the piano. He got his right hand hurt six years ago and had to rest. "That was the best month," he says. "I had a date. I saw a Broadway show and saw Britney Spears in concert."
